Border control is an important part of national security and border security. Building safe and secure anti-climb fences around borders and checkpoints is a key measure in ensuring border security. Here are four key steps to building a safe and secure anti-climb fence at the border:

The first step is to choose the appropriate type of fence. For borders and checkpoints, anti-climb fences are usually the best choice. This kind of fence is durable and anti-climbing, which can effectively prevent people from illegally crossing the border and climbing over the fence. Considering the complexity of the border environment, it is recommended to choose an anti-climbing fence made of stainless steel or galvanized steel to ensure its corrosion resistance and durability.

The second step is to choose the appropriate height. Anti-climb fences at borders and checkpoints should be of sufficient height to ensure that they cannot be easily crossed. It is recommended to set the height of the fence between 3 and 4 meters. At the same time, setting an inclined or barbed design on the top of the fence can effectively prevent climbing.

The third step is to strengthen the security of the fence. Underground anchor points should be provided at the bottom of the fence to ensure that the fence cannot be easily dug or pried open. In addition, the installation of surveillance cameras and alarm systems can allow security personnel to monitor and respond to any illegal intrusion in a timely manner.

 

The fourth step is regular inspection and maintenance. The anti-climbing fence will be affected by natural factors and man-made damage during long-term use. Therefore, regularly check whether the support columns, connectors and fixing devices of the fence are loose or damaged, and repair and replace them in time. At the same time, cleaning the surface of the fence regularly can effectively prolong the service life of the fence.
